While Manchester United and Tottenham slugged it out next door, Wembley Arena played host to a rather different spectacle: a matinee performance of The X Factor Live.
The concert brought together the talent show’s three finalists, along with some of its supporting cast. For many, this will be as good as it gets; The X Factor tends instantly to create stars, only for them instantly to be forgotten.
However, the continued success of 2006 winner Leona Lewis proves that Christmas No1s needn’t be followed by Christmas panto, so long as there’s top material.
So what of the latest batch? Eoghan Quigg has got the right idea by releasing an album just in time for Mothers’ Day. The 16-year-old’s performance of Take That’s Never Forget also suggested a voice destined for the Top 40.
JLS came next and showcased their soulful four-part harmonies on a cover of Rihanna’s Umbrella. Unfortunately, the boy band reached new depths of naffness by changing the words of Stand By Me to ‘Stand by JLS’.
Alexandra Burke, this year’s winner, showcased her soulful vocals in an aching cover of You Are So Beautiful. Later on, Hallelujah prompted a mass singalong from a crowd convinced of the singer’s star quality.
